#37b3af - RGB(55, 179, 175) - Keppel Color FAQ
Hex color code for Keppel color is #37b3af. RGB color code for keppel color is rgb(55, 179, 175).
The RGB value corresponding to the hexadecimal color code #37b3af is rgb(55, 179, 175). These values represent the intensities of the red, green, and blue components of the color, respectively. Here, '55' indicates the intensity of the red component, '179' represents the green component's intensity, and '175' denotes the blue component's intensity. Combined in these specific proportions, these three color components create the color represented by #37b3af.

The RGB color 55, 179, 175 represents a dull and muted shade of Green. The websafe version of this color is hex 33cc99. This color might be commonly referred to as a shade similar to Keppel.
In the C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Black) color model, the color represented by the hexadecimal code #37b3af is composed of 69% Cyan, 0% Magenta, 2% Yellow, and 30% Black. In this CMYK breakdown, the Cyan component at 69% influences the coolness or green-blue aspects of the color, whereas the 0% of Magenta contributes to the red-purple qualities. The 2% of Yellow typically adds to the brightness and warmth, and the 30% of Black determines the depth and overall darkness of the shade. The resulting color can range from bright and vivid to deep and muted, depending on these CMYK values. The CMYK color model is crucial in color printing and graphic design, offering a practical way to mix these four ink colors to create a vast spectrum of hues.
